Output 3d07ca6963582a003e9a9a9d91927cb31dcc0943c527d7d2764c1cad1d28c620:2

value
180705565
script pubkey
OP_0 OP_PUSHBYTES_32 0080016d1aaff61600922f70773232ad9147396eb6b764ad3b7f0cab74c002db
address
bc1qqzqqzmg64lmpvqyj9ac8wv3j4kg5wwtwk6mkftfm0ux2kaxqqtdsv7pprp
transaction
3d07ca6963582a003e9a9a9d91927cb31dcc0943c527d7d2764c1cad1d28c620
confirmations
125137
spent
true